Transaction 86d5aa873b33a8bcd62f46000f3d8ec58fba0e7041d08a87fc41a8d80db88626
1 Input
1 Output
-
86d5aa873b33a8bcd62f46000f3d8ec58fba0e7041d08a87fc41a8d80db88626: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 85adcc595d04417256d00742f1f41523ffcbbaa0f7fccbc08a649198b469a871
- address
- bc1pskkuck2aq3qhy4ksqap0raq4y0luhw4q7l7vhsy2vjge3drf4pcszmweje